Job description

Our client has a vacancy for a qualified Marine Engineer to carry out service, diagnostic, repair, overhaul and installation work.

They are a specialist marine power, systems and equipment supplier and service provider and are UK distributors and dealers for the industry leading brands operating from three branches along the UK South Coast. They are the South Coast Volvo Penta Centre and a dealer for Honda Marine, Yanmar, Humphree, Torqeedo, Sealegs and Yamaha. The customer base is broad ranging from individual boat owners and operators to major UK boat builders including leisure and commercial marine sectors.

This vacancy is for a qualified Marine Engineer to carry out service, diagnostic, repair, overhaul and installation work on site and at workshops . To be considered for this position you must have completed a Marine Engineering Apprenticeship to City & Guilds/NVQ level 3 or equivalent, have a minimum of 2 years experience post apprenticeship and attended manufacturer training courses provided by industry leaders, in particular Volvo Penta. You will require experience of equipment and systems on boats of up to 40m and ideally of the engine and gearbox brands we represent. You must have excellent problem solving and diagnostic capabilities together with knowledge of engine management systems and general boat systems. With the growth in marine hybrid propulsion, knowledge and experience of electrics and generators will be an advantage. You must work to the highest standards un-supervised and take responsibility for your work, an uncompromising approach to quality of work and customer satisfaction is required.

Manufacturer training courses are provided to all our engineers to ensure we remain leaders in our field with highly trained and competent staff.

The job is based mainly along the South coast, however when required travel within the UK and overseas with nights away is a requirement for this position. A service van with fuel card is provided to engineers and this is available for personal use.
